DOVER Alicia Gladfelter, 34, died Friday, December 13, 2013. Service will be 11 a.m. Wednesday at Irwin-Beck Funeral Home& Cremation Service PC, 175 N Main St., Spring Grove. Viewings will be 6-8 p.m. Tuesday and 10-11 a.m. Wednesday at the funeral home.
